Chat GPT平面布局
随着人工智能技术的进步,Chat GPT(Chat Generative Pre-trained Transformer)已经成为语言生成领域的热门研究方向。它基于Transformer模型,通过大规模的自监督学习来构建一个通用的聊天系统。Chat GPT的平面布局是它在生成对话时使用的一种策略,本文将介绍Chat GPT平面布局的原理、优势以及在实际应用中的挑战。
Chat GPT平面布局的原理
Chat GPT的平面布局是指将对话划分为多轮,并将每一轮的对话记录展平成一个长序列。这样做的目的是为了方便模型理解上下文信息和生成连贯的回复。使用平面布局后,模型可以在生成回复时引用前面的对话内容,从而提高对话的连贯性。
具体而言,Chat GPT使用一种特殊的分隔符将每一轮对话分割开来。例如,可以使用双分隔符”““”将每一轮对话分隔开来,将对话记录连接成一个长序列。接下来,模型会根据输入的序列进行预测,生成下一轮的回复。由于平面布局的使用,模型可以与之前的对话内容进行交互,并生成更加准确、连贯的回复。
Chat GPT平面布局的优势
使用Chat GPT平面布局具有以下几个优势:
连贯性:通过引入平面布局,并引用之前的对话内容,Chat GPT可以生成更加连贯的对话回复。模型可以根据上下文理解对话背景,并生成相关的回复,提高对话的连贯性和准确性。
可扩展性:平面布局使Chat GPT模型对对话的长度没有特别的限制。即使对话非常长,模型仍然能够有效处理并生成合适的回复。这种可扩展性使得Chat GPT在实际应用中具有更强的适用性。
上下文理解:通过平面布局,Chat GPT可以更好地理解对话的上下文信息。模型可以通过引用前面的对话内容,捕捉到对话的逻辑和语义,从而生成更准确、有针对性的回复。
灵活性:Chat GPT平面布局的设计理念可以用于不同领域的对话生成任务。只需要将特定领域的对话数据转换成平面布局的形式,就可以在Chat GPT模型上进行训练和生成。这种灵活性使得Chat GPT在多个应用场景中都具有广泛的适用性。
Chat GPT平面布局的挑战
尽管Chat GPT平面布局具有许多优势,但在实际应用中仍然面临一些挑战:
上下文处理:对于非常长的对话,模型可能会遇到上下文理解的困难。长序列的输入可能导致模型出现信息丢失或混淆的问题,影响对话回复的质量。因此,在对长对话进行处理时,需要对模型进行一定的优化和调整。
学习效率:平面布局会导致输入序列非常长,给模型的训练带来一定的挑战。在训练过程中,可能需要更多的计算资源、更长的训练时间以及更大的训练数据集。这对于模型的学习效率和训练成本都提出了一定的要求。
多样性回复:平面布局可能导致模型在生成回复时过于保守,缺乏多样性。模型可能倾向于生成与前面的对话内容相似的回复,缺乏创新性和多样性。为了克服这个问题,可以在模型训练中引入多样性的目标或采用其他的文本生成技术。
综上所述,Chat GPT平面布局是一种有效的对话生成策略,在提高对话连贯性和准确性方面具有独特的优势。然而,平面布局的应用也面临一些挑战,需要在实践中不断优化和改进。随着人工智能技术的不断发展,Chat GPT平面布局将在各种语言生成任务中发挥更重要的作用。